The number of radial nodes and angular nodes and total nodes for d-orbital can be represented as

A

(n - 2) radial nodes + 1 angular node, (n - 1) total nodes

B

(n - 1) radial nodes + 1 angular node, (n - 1) total nodes

C

(n - 3) radial nodes + 2 angular node, (n - l - 1) total nodes

D

(n - 3) radial nodes + 2 angular node, (n - 1) total nodes

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
D

Total number of nodes = n - 1
For d-orbital, radial nodes = n - l - 1 = n - 3 and there are 2 angular nodes.
